Stabbing suspect allegedly tries to OD as cops arrive

-

A 43-year-old man allegedly tried to overdose on fentanyl as police were called to a Windsor Locks home on Sunday night for a stabbing incident, police said.

Windsor Locks Police Department officers were dispatched to a home on Elm Street for a reported stabbing just before 10 p.m. on Sunday. As officers arrived, dispatch told the officers that the suspect was threatenin­g to overdose on fentanyl and attack police if he was still alive upon their arrival, police said.

A 31-year-old man suffering from knife wounds came out of the front door of the home as officers arrived, police said. There was blood on his face, side of his torso and left leg, according to police. The man reportedly claimed the 43-year-old man was the person who stabbed him.

Officers rendered aid to the victim and learned that the 43-year-old man was in a back room of the house allegedly attempting to overdose by fentanyl injection. Officers secured the home and attempted to locate him, according to police.

Police said they spotted the 43-year-old man through a window. He was allegedly pacing and visibly agitated in the dining room, according to police. Officers then entered the home and saw blood spattered on the floor. They located the 43-year-old man, who allegedly had a syringe against his neck injecting himself with suspected fentanyl, according to police.

Police said the man allegedly would not release the syringe as he stepped toward officers saying he wanted to die. As the man began to feel the effects of the drug, he became unconsciou­s but was breathing, according to police. Medical personnel entered the home and gave him multiple doses of Narcan. As he was revived, police said he continued to be combative. He was restrained and sent to Hartford Hospital for treatment, according to police.

Investigat­ors said the 43-year-old man reportedly came home under the influence of drugs. He was acting erraticall­y and allegedly threatened to kill people, according to police. The victim then hit him with a baton to stop him from hurting people in the home and was then stabbed, police said.

The knife was recovered at the scene, police said.

The 43-year-old man, who is not being named by the Courant due to his alleged threats to harm himself, was secured at Hartford Hospital and charged with first-degree assault, first-degree reckless endangerme­nt and disorderly conduct. He was scheduled to be arraigned on Monday.
